#71066e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#71066e is composed of 44.3% red, 2.4% green and 43.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 94.7% magenta, 2.7% yellow and 55.7% black. It has a hue angle of 301.7 degrees, a saturation of 89.9% and a lightness of 23.3%. #71066e color hex could be obtained by blending #e20cdc with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#660066.

● #71066e color description : Very dark magenta.
#71066e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#71066e has RGB values of R:113, G:6, B:110 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.95, Y:0.03, K:0.56. Its decimal value is 7407214.

Shades and Tints of #71066e
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010001 is the darkest color, while #feeefe is the lightest one.

Tones of #71066e
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#3f383e is the less saturated color, while #760172 is the most saturated one.
